Abstract

Message is a secret statement made by someone and is intended for the desired person. In the process of sending messages, message security is a very important factor. One way of securing messages can be done by combining cryptography and steganography. The aim is to keep the messages sent that can be done by means of a cryptographic process secret, and at the same time to avoid the messages from suspicion which can be done by the steganography process. The message used in this study is a pdf file. In the cryptography process, the message in the form of a file will be encrypted using the Twofish method, and then the encrypted message will be steganographically processed by inserting information or messages into a file, where the information or message is inserted at the end of the file, using the End method of File (EOF). The result of this research is that by using a Twofish cryptographic method and Steganography in the insertion, the encrypted message is difficult to be returned to the original message by an unauthorized party. The result of this application is that it can insert a hidden message in the form of a pdf file into a digital image file in PNG / JPG format and can extract the hidden message from the image (stego-image).
